I suck at fencing? by Adept_Brilliant_7952 in Fencing

[–]Technical_Limit_271 4 points5 points  (0 children)

You dont suck, you're just new. I have about 9 years of experience fencing and I can assure you you're pretty on par with any fencer thats been training for 9 months. Fencing is by no means a quick sport to pick up, but once you get the basics down its easier to progress, starting and pushing through the initial 'lack of progress' is the hardest part. It might seem like you're not getting better at all, but I've seen fencers who have been fencing for years and still dont have the basics down. Also, comparing your progress by winning or not during training isnt a good way to do it, you gotta remember that when you're training, your clubmates are training aswell, you're all getting better just maybe at different paces. Just keep at it and you'll improve a load!

How do you deal with Nerves? by Lazartz_ in Fencing

[–]Technical_Limit_271 0 points1 point  (0 children)

This might not work for you but before a bout I usually pick something in the place to focus on when I need it, so that would be the box, or a line on the strip, or a light in the background. This took me a long time to make a habit of but eventually it helped me refocus and ground myself when I start panicking. And when all else fails I tell myself that if im that screwed already, why not have a bit of fun at the end of the bout and that usually gets my mood up enough to at least put up a fight
